All Rights Reserved. # # FS QA Test 139 # # Check if btrfs quota limits are not reached when you constantly # create and delete files within the exclusive qgroup limits. # # Finally we create files to exceed the quota. # seq=`basename $0` seqres=$RESULT_DIR/$seq echo "QA output created by $seq" here=`pwd` tmp=/tmp/$$ status=1 # failure is the default! trap "_cleanup; exit \$status" 0 1 2 3 15 _cleanup() { cd / rm -f $tmp.* } # get standard environment, filters and checks . ./common/rc . ./common/filter # remove previous $seqres.full before test rm -f $seqres.full _supported_fs btrfs # We at least need 2GB of free space on $SCRATCH_DEV _require_scratch_size $((2 * 1024 * 1024)) _scratch_mkfs > /dev/null 2>&1 _scratch_mount SUBVOL=$SCRATCH_MNT/subvol _run_btrfs_util_prog subvolume create $SUBVOL _run_btrfs_util_prog quota enable $SCRATCH_MNT _run_btrfs_util_prog quota rescan -w $SCRATCH_MNT _run_btrfs_util_prog qgroup limit -e 1G $SUBVOL # Write and delete files within 1G limits, multiple times for i in $(seq 1 5); do for j in $(seq 1 240); do $XFS_IO_PROG -f -c "pwrite 0 4m" $SUBVOL/file_$j > /dev/null done rm -f $SUBVOL/file* done # Exceed the limits here for j in $(seq 1 8); do $XFS_IO_PROG -f -c "pwrite 0 128m" $SUBVOL/file_$j 2>&1 | _filter_xfs_io | _filter_xfs_io_error done # success, all done status=0 exit
